Instrumental builds the manufacturing acceleration platform behind the world’s most complex electronics. We capture digital exhaust and engineering context from assembly lines—images, test logs, BOM data, performance, repair cycles—and our AI engines identify insights that are difficult or impossible for human engineers to find. We accelerate the companies building the AI era by improving manufacturing yield, throughput, and ramp. NVIDIA, Meta, L3Harris, and their manufacturing partners rely on Instrumental to accelerate new product introduction and production.
